CVE-2023-43302 affects the sanTas mini-app on Line v13.6.1, discovered and published on December 7, 2023. The vulnerability involves the exposure of a channel access token that allows attackers to send crafted malicious notifications. The issue specifically impacts the Line application version 13.6.1 and its sanTas mini-app component (NVD).
The vulnerability is rated with a CVSS v3.1 base score of 8.2 (HIGH) with the vector string C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:H/I:L/A:N. The issue stems from the exposure of the channel access token in the response of the request to 'www.l-members.me/miniapp/members_card'. This token is a critical credential used for securing communication channels within Line (GitHub Report).
The vulnerability allows attackers to obtain the channel access token, which can be exploited to broadcast malicious messages to any sanTas mini-app user. Users are at risk of receiving malicious broadcast messages containing potentially harmful website links and fraudulent information (GitHub Report).
